肝移植后早期营养支持的评估

摘    要:背景:大多数肝移植受者移植前后均存在不同程度的营养不良,常规的营养支持治疗方法有肠外营养、肠内营养两种。近年来,营养支持正在向更新、更广的方向发展,代谢调理营养在器官移植中的作用倍受重视。 目的:探索肝移植后早期安全、有效和可行的营养支持治疗方法。 方法:选择肝移植后早期(移植后1~7 d)进行营养支持治疗的受者45例,随机摸球法分成3组,即肠外营养支持组、肠内营养支持组、代谢调理组(肠内营养支持+谷氨酰胺+精氨酸),每组15例,各组营养支持均为等热量和等氮量。通过检测肝功能、测定氮平衡、观察术后营养支持并发症发生等手段,分析比较3种方法的疗效。 结果与结论:纳入患者45例均进入结果分析。与肠外营养相比,肠内和代谢调理营养更能有效地改善受者移植后营养状况,促进移植肝功能恢复;与肠内营养相比,代谢调理营养更有利于改善受者氮平衡,促进蛋白质合成,促进移植肝功能恢复,有其优越性。结果提示,肝移植后早期营养支持治疗,肠内营养和代谢调理营养是安全、有效和可行的。

Evaluation of early nutrition support following liver transplantation

Abstract:BACKGROUND:Most liver transplantation recipients have various degrees of malnutrition before and after surgery. Conventional nutritional support treatments include parenteral nutrition (PN) and enteral nutrition (EN). Nutrition support has been rapidly developing over the past few years, and metabolic intervention nutrition (MIN) has aroused more attention in organ transplantation field. OBJECTIVE:To investigate the safety, efficacy, and feasible nutritional support treatments at early stage following liver transplantation. METHODS:A total of 45 recipients undergoing nutritional support treatments at the early stage of liver transplantation (1-7 days post surgery) were randomly assigned to PN, EN, and MIN (EN+glutamine+arginine), with 15 patients in each group. The treatments involved equal heat quantity and nitrogen. The curative effects of three treatments were compared by detections of liver function, nitrogen balance, and postoperative complications. RESULTS AND CONCLUSION:A total of 45 patients were included in the final analysis. Compared with EN, PN and MIN more effectively improved nutrition condition of recipients and better ameliorated liver functional recovery. Compared with PN, MIN better facilitated nitrogen balance, promoted protein synthesis and liver functional recovery. Results demonstrated that PN and MIN are safe, effective and feasible early nutrition support treatments following liver transplantation.
